#6e4799 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#6e4799 is composed of 43.1% red, 27.8% green and 60%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 28.1% cyan, 53.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 40% black. It has a hue angle of 268.5 degrees, a saturation of 36.6% and a lightness of 43.9%. #6e4799 color hex could be obtained by blending #dc8eff with #000033. Closest websafe color is: #663399.

Shades and Tints of #6e4799

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040306 is the darkest color, while #f9f7fb is the lightest one.

Tones of #6e4799

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#706977 is the less saturated color, while #6b02de is the most saturated one.
